Add Teacher-added Resources
1. Use the Table of Contents to navigate to different Modules/Chapters/Units and/or Lessons.
2. Expand the Teacher-added Resources blade.

3. Select if you want to Upload Resource or Add Web Link.
Upload Resource
1. On the Teacher-added Resources blade, click the Upload Resource button.

2. Click the Browse Computer button.
3. Select a file from your computer. The file will then show under File.

To remove the file and select a different one, click the Trash Can icon.

4. Enter a Name for the resource. This is the name that will show under Teacher-added Resources.
5. Click the Add Content button.

Add Web Link
1. On the Teacher-added Resources blade, click the Add Web Link button.

2. Enter a Name for the link.
3. Enter the URL for the web page.
4. Click the Add Web Link button.

The added resources and web links will then show under the Teacher-added Resources blade, where you are now able to add them to the Presentation and/or Assign them to students.
